Modified applications

The following applications have been modified:
CENTROID

COMPADD
A bug has been fixed which could produce incorrect WCS co-ordinates in the output NDF if the lower bounds of the input NDF were not (1, 1).

COMPAVE
A bug has been fixed which could produce incorrect WCS co-ordinates in the output NDF if the lower bounds of the input NDF were not (1, 1).

CONTOVER
CONTOVER has been scheduled for withdrawl at the next release of KAPPA, and a warning message is now displayed every time CONTOVER is run. Use "contour clear=no" instead to draw a contour map over an existing data picture.

CURSOR
A bug has been fixed which resulted in CURSOR running out of picture identifiers (and consequently aborting) if more than 40 positions were given.

DISPLAY
New Parameters KEY, KEYPOS and KEYSTYLE have been added, allowing DISPLAY to create a key containing a colour ramp in the same style as LUTVIEW.

EXP10
This command is now a synonym for expon base=10D0.

EXPE
This command is now a synonym for expon base=natural.

EXPON
Re-written to use NDF data structures.

FITSMOD
A new output Parameter EXISTS has been added to store the result of the final "Exist" operation.

GREYPLOT
GREYPLOT has been scheduled for withdrawl at the next release of KAPPA, and a warning message is now displayed every time GREYPLOT is run. DISPLAY can now produce a key to the colour table using the new KEY parameter, so there is no longer any real need for GREYPLOT.

HISTOGRAM

LINPLOT
A new Parameter LMODE has been added to allow the default limits for the vertical axis to be chosen in various ways (for instance using percentiles, multiples of the standard deviation, etc.).

LOG10
This command is now a synonym for logar base=10D0.

LOGAR
Re-written to use NDF data structures.

LOGE
This command is now a synonym for logar base=natural.

TURBOCONT
TURBOCONT has been scheduled for withdrawl at the next release of KAPPA, and a warning message is now displayed every time TURBOCONT is run. To retain TURBOCONT would require it to be converted to use PGPLOT /AST. This would slow it down so that it would offer little speed benefit over CONTOUR. In these days of higher powered workstatations the small difference in speed would not justify having two essentially identical applications.
